There is a path of greatness that we see some of the heroes of the Bible walk in, which we can learn from in order to achieve greatness before God like many of them did in their own time. As we study these nuggets over the next few days, let us pray them into our own lives too and begin to consciously apply them: (a) Great people attempt great things for God even when nobody else believes in them. They develop faith and boldness in God’s Word and ability, then they work with an active plan in the pursuit of their vision of greatness; (b) Even though the greatest opposition and distraction to a quest for greatness usually come from very small-minded people, truly great people train themselves to ignore such distractions and detractors. David simply ignored Eliab, and Nehemiah would not fellowship with his detractors or confer with them. In your journey of greatness with God, don’t expect to be supported or celebrated immediately.
